Position Title : AI Research & Development Engineer (Optical Systems)

Experience Level : Mid-Level (35 Years)

Location : Bangalore

Department : AI Research & Photonics R&D

Role Summary :

Our client is seeking an innovative Mid-Level AI Research Engineer to bridge deep learning research with optical and photonic technologies.


In this role, you will design, train, and validate machine learning models for applications such as computer vision processing of optical sensor signals, neural network optimization for optical computing architectures, or AI-driven control loops for physical light-manipulating hardware.


You will collaborate closely with photonics researchers, software engineers, and optical designers to take novel AI algorithms from academic research to hardware-in-the-loop prototypes.

Key Responsibilities :

- Algorithm & Model Research : Research, prototype, and train deep learning models (e.g., PyTorch, JAX, TensorFlow) tailored for processing optical data, spectral signals, or physical hardware co-design.

- Hardware-in-the-Loop AI Integration : Deploy and evaluate neural network models on edge AI hardware, FPGAs, or custom optical co-processors, optimizing for latency, throughput, and memory constraints.

- AI for Optics & Physics-Informed ML : Apply physics-informed neural networks (PINNs) or reinforcement learning to solve complex wave propagation, beam-forming, thermal drift, or optical alignment problems.

- Data Pipeline & Experimentation : Build end-to-end data pipelines for acquiring, augmenting, and annotating real-world optical telemetry and simulation data.

- Cross-Functional R&D : Work with optical engineers and physicists to translate physical domain constraints into machine learning loss functions and evaluation metrics.

- Technical Communication : Document research findings, publish/patent novel algorithms where applicable, and translate research prototypes into production-ready software components.

Requirements & Qualifications :

- Education : Masters or Ph.D. in Computer Science, Electrical Engineering, Applied Physics, Photonics, or a related field (or a Bachelor's with equivalent research output).

- Experience : 3 to 5 years of combined academic and industry research experience in artificial intelligence and computer vision/signal processing.

Core Technical Skills :

- Demonstrated proficiency in Python and deep learning frameworks (PyTorch or JAX).

- Experience with computer vision, image processing, or raw signal processing algorithms (OpenCV, NumPy, SciPy).

- Track record of reading, reproducing, and adapting state-of-the-art research papers to practical engineering problems.

- Experience with model acceleration, quantization, and profiling tools (e.g., ONNX, TensorRT, OpenVINO).

Preferred Qualifications :

- Background in photonics, optical imaging, spectroscopy, LiDAR, or optical computing architectures.

- Experience with physics-informed machine learning, inverse problems in imaging, or Fourier optics.

- Proficient in C++ for performance-critical model inference and hardware interfacing.
